This detailed view provides comprehensive details of television reception options for an address or postcode based on the nearest prediction point to the address or postcode centroid.

The DTT predictions are those which are being used to plan the DTT network, and assume a representative receiving system in good condition.

Predictions can vary significantly over a short distance due to the effects of terrain and interference, so they should be treated as a guide to the likely situation on the ground.
